Si vous souhaitez afficher un extrait d’article WordPress sur votre page d’accueil plutôt que le texte intégral de chaque article, j’ai le plugin qu’il vous faut. Il s’appelle Easy Custom Auto Excerpt.

Il crée et affiche automatiquement des extraits d’articles sur votre page d’accueil ainsi que sur les résultats de recherche et les pages d’archives. Il vous permet également de personnaliser le bouton « Lire la suite ».

Vous vous dites peut-être : « WordPress ne peut-il pas afficher un extrait au lieu de l’article complet sans utiliser un plugin ? » Vous avez raison, il le peut.

Le problème est que l’extrait doit être défini pour chaque article en insérant une balise « Lire la suite ». Si vous avez beaucoup d’articles, les éditer un par un pour ajouter la balise « Lire la suite » sera un travail fastidieux et chronophage.

Le plugin Easy Custom Auto Excerpt permet de convertir tous vos articles en extraits par défaut en quelques clics.

Vous partez donc de ceci :

à cet extrait plus concis de WordPress :

Voyons comment cela fonctionne.

Installation du plugin Easy Custom Auto Excerpt

Ce plugin ne fonctionnera pas si votre thème utilise une fonction personnalisée pour afficher les extraits. Si vous n’êtes pas sûr, demandez au développeur du thème. Il n’y a pas de mal à installer le plugin et à l’essayer. Veillez simplement à le désinstaller s’il ne fonctionne pas avec votre thème.

En relation  Comment utiliser All in One Favicon pour ajouter plus à WordPress

Connectez-vous au panneau d’administration de WordPress.

Dans la colonne de navigation de gauche, cliquez sur le lien « Plugins » et cliquez sur le lien « Ajouter un nouveau ».

Dans le champ « Search plugins… », entrez « Easy Custom Auto Excerpt ».

Une fois le plugin localisé, cliquez sur le bouton « Installer maintenant ».

Cliquez sur le bouton « Activer ».

Configuration de l’extrait automatique Easy Custom

Dans la colonne de navigation de gauche, passez la souris sur le lien « Extrait » et cliquez sur le lien « Paramètres ».

Il y a trois onglets de configuration, « Options générales », « Emplacement de l’extrait » et « Bouton Lire plus ». Nous n’allons pas détailler chaque paramètre, mais plutôt les paramètres les plus courants et les plus utiles pour vous permettre d’être rapidement opérationnel.

Options générales

Le paramètre « Méthode d’extrait » détermine la manière dont vos extraits seront réalisés.

En sélectionnant l’une des méthodes de paragraphe, vous créerez des extraits d’articles WordPress qui se termineront à l’endroit où se terminent vos paragraphes.

La méthode des caractères créera un extrait WordPress qui se terminera après le mot le plus proche de votre paramètre « Taille de l’extrait ».

Dans l’image de l’extrait de l’article « Hello World » ci-dessus, j’ai choisi la méthode d’extrait « Character » et un nombre de caractères de 200. L’extrait se termine donc sur le mot « whelps », puisque la limite de 200 caractères tombe sur ce mot.

REMARQUE : la méthode des caractères s’arrête toujours à la fin d’un mot entier. Elle n’affichera pas un mot en plusieurs parties. Vous ne verrez donc pas quelque chose comme « Cors… » alors que la ligne devrait se lire « Corsair ».

En relation  Comment limiter facilement les tentatives de connexion sur WordPress ?

Il existe également des options permettant de supprimer les shortcodes ou le code HTML des extraits si vous le souhaitez. Cela peut s’avérer très utile en fonction de ce que votre codage implique. Par exemple, vous ne souhaitez probablement pas afficher une publicité provenant d’un shortcode dans l’extrait.

Nous laisserons de côté les « options de typographie » pour ce tutoriel. Nous voulons que les extraits suivent la typographie générale du site.

Emplacement de l’extrait

Ces options permettent de contrôler l’endroit où les extraits seront affichés. Il s’agit d’un choix on/off, avec « Yes », qui signifie afficher les extraits du message sur la page, et « No », qui signifie afficher le message entier.

Par défaut, le plugin n’extrait pas les pages… seulement les articles. Dans le menu déroulant « Excerpt in page », vous pouvez choisir d’extraire une page (ou des pages) si vous le souhaitez.

Cliquez sur le bouton « Avancé » si vous souhaitez définir différentes tailles d’extraits pour différentes pages. Si vous ne spécifiez pas de taille d’extrait avancée, tous les extraits seront affichés en utilisant les paramètres que vous avez définis dans l’onglet « Options générales ».

Bouton Lire plus

Comme vous pouvez le voir dans l’extrait de l’article « Hello World », le petit lien « lire la suite » créé par le plugin sous l’extrait WordPress n’est pas particulièrement attrayant ou ne retient pas l’attention.

Le plugin dispose d’une version « pro » (payante) qui facilite la création d’un lien ou d’un bouton plus attrayant. Mais il est possible de styliser le bouton à l’aide de la version gratuite du plugin. Pour ce faire, nous ferons appel à un peu de magie CSS.

En relation  Comment utiliser GTMetrix avec WordPress pour améliorer les performances du site.

Nous allons modifier deux classes. a.ecae-link contrôle le texte « Lire la suite » dans le bouton, et ecae-button contrôle la taille et la couleur du bouton.

Pour créer un bouton adapté au thème de notre blog de démonstration, j’ai ajouté la feuille de style CSS suivante à la section « Additional CSS » du thème.

Ce qui nous donne ce bouton :

J’essaie généralement d’éviter d’utiliser « !important » en CSS, mais parfois, lorsque l’on travaille avec des plugins et des thèmes, il n’y a pas d’autre moyen d’obtenir les résultats que l’on cherche à obtenir.

Extraire ou ne pas extraire, telle est la question

La possibilité d’utiliser un extrait sur votre page d’accueil WordPress est excellente, et un plugin qui le fera pour vous rend l’utilisation d’extraits tout à fait naturelle.

Mais les extraits sont-ils nécessaires ?

Comme d’habitude, cela dépend du contenu de votre site.

Un site d’actualité comportant de nombreux articles longs, publiés fréquemment, a certainement besoin d’extraits sur la page d’accueil. Mais sur votre blog personnel, où vous publiez moins souvent, vous préférerez peut-être afficher les articles complets et ininterrompus.

En règle générale, plus vos billets ou articles sont longs, plus vos visiteurs bénéficieront d’un extrait (et l’apprécieront). Ils peuvent ensuite décider s’ils veulent continuer à lire l’article complet.

Utilisez-vous des extraits sur les pages où apparaissent vos articles WordPress ? Pouvez-vous prévoir une situation où un extrait serait utile pour une page (plutôt que pour un article) ? Faites-le moi savoir dans les commentaires.